Notably, pledged delegates are elected or chosen at the state or local level, with the understanding that they will support a particular candidate at the convention.

IN will not change that basic dynamic. Because Indiana Democrats allocate delegates proportionally, the close race between the two candidates ensures that Sanders will capture only a small net delegate gain, leaving him still well behind Clinton in the race for support.
